Sterile Processing Technician
Responsible for the cleaning, packaging, sterilizing and storing of supplies, instruments and equipment.
Qualifications:
Education: A high school diploma is required.
Experience: Previous experience in processing surgical instruments is preferred or demonstrated ability in sterilization techniques with a thorough knowledge of instrumentation, care and handling.
Certification: Sterile Processing Certification required.
Ability to obtain certification within one year with completion of the specific orientation and on-the-job training program will be accepted in lieu of certification for a strong candidate who meets all other qualifications.
Physical: Good physical health required because of long periods of standing, walking and work required.
Must be well coordinated and able to move about freely.
Dexterity necessary.
Visual and audio acuity.
Must be able to continually stoop, bend, lift, push and pull 1-15lbs.
May lift up to 25lbs occasionally; over 25lbs rarely.
Mental: Stamina to withstand stress and strain.
Good memory, patient and tactful.
Emotional stability.
Able to both listen and direct.
Skilled in organization.
